October 20, 1929 - October 30, 2019

Ruthe Rosenstock Obituary Born to Emily and Edward Weimer on October 20, 1929 in Jamaica NY, she attended the Bernard McFadden Foundation School in Briarcliffe Manor, NY, a boarding school, for 4 years. Upon graduating from Far Rockaway High School and with a new Dad and baby sister, the family moved to Bogota, Colombia, where they were exposed to the horrific revolution in 1948. She returned to the US and married Louis Reback. In 1957 their son Brian was born and in 1958 this family also moved to Colombia for two years. They later divorced. Ruthe met and married the love of her life, Charles (Chuck) Rosenstock and moved to beautiful Spokane. After 30 years of marriage he passed away in 2007. She was a 50 year member of Eastern Star, life member of Inland Empire Philatelic Society, the American Philatelic society and Temple Beth Shalom. Preceded in death by her parents, Emily and Steven Nichtern, and her beloved grandmother, Ernestine Schwarz, she is survived by her two sons, Brain (Julie) and Bruce Reback, 3 grandchildren, her sister, Helaine Hartman all of CA, their extended families and many friends, and her adorable tyrant Yorkie, �Ginger�.
